Sensors and cameras are useful. But a phone alert at 11pm from three hours away is only worth what someone nearby can do about it. Four things cost owners here the most money — and every one of them is about the gap between the alert and someone arriving.
Frozen & burst pipes
A furnace quits on a Friday night in January.
Unchecked, that is a flooded lower level by Sunday and an adjuster on Monday.

Section 03 — The vacancy clause
Your policy may already assume someone is checking in.
Most Ontario policies carry language about unoccupied dwellings — and it is rarely the fire or the break-in that gets denied. It is the water damage in a house nobody had walked through in five weeks.
… this policy does not insure loss or damage occurring after the dwelling has been vacant or unoccupied beyond the period stated, unless the insured has arranged for the dwelling to be inspected at the stated interval by a competent person…
Not a quotation from any specific policy. Read yours — or send it to us.
